Manchester City surrendered their unbeaten pre-season record with a 2-1 defeat to Atletico Madrid.

Memphis Depay and Yannick Carrasco came on in the second half and scored to shock City, who pulled one back in the dying minutes through Ruben Dias' header.

An entertaining, end-to-end match saw the teams enter half-time at 0-0, but it was Atletico's second-half changes which proved superior as Pep Guardiola's second string struggled to find their rhythm.

The Sky Blues created plenty of chances and that will be an encouraging takeaway. On the back of wins over Yokahama Marinos and Bayern Munich, City's tour of Asia has proven a success, both in a footballing and commercial sense, but this loss dampens the mood.
